2322 The DC
power
supply is
switched off.
Critical /
Failure /
Error
Cause: The power supply
unit is switched off. Either
a user switched off the
power supply unit or it is
defective.
Action: Check if the power
switch is turned off. If it is
turned off, turn it on. If the
problem persists, check if
the power cord is attached
and functional. If the
problem is still not
corrected or if the power
switch is already turned on,
replace the power supply
unit.
